Mug 1953-1030

Mug

Dateca. 1690
MediumTin-glazed earthenware (delft / delftware/ bleu persan)
DimensionsH: 3 1/8"; D: 3 1/4"; OW: 4 1/4"
Credit LineMuseum Purchase
Object number1953-1030
DescriptionMug: Cylindrical mug with banding at base and below rim; single loop handle; covered allover in a deep cobalt-blue glaze and painted in white on the exterior chinoiserie scene in the bleu persan or blew de Nevers style mimicking late Ming porcelain.Label TextThe early Chinese decoration of a squatting figure in a landscape was popular on English delft of the last three decades of the seventeenth century. It is also the most common pattern found in white on a blue ground and appears on vessels of many forms, including a potting pot in the CWF collection (accession 1958-17) and one at Winterthur.Inscription(s)NoneMark(s)NoneProvenanceDavid Stockwell, Philadelphia
